42 | .SH DESCRIPTION | |
43 | GNU \c | |
44 | .B nm\c | |
45 | \& lists the symbols from object files \c | |
46 | .I objfile\c | |
47 | \&. If no object files are given as arguments, \c | |
48 | .B nm\c | |
49 | \& assumes `\|\c | |
50 | .B a.out\c | |
51 | \|'. | |
52 | ||
53 | .SH OPTIONS | |
54 | The long and short forms of options, shown here as alternatives, are | |
55 | equivalent. | |
56 | ||
57 | .TP | |
58 | .B \-A | |
59 | .TP | |
60 | .B \-o | |
61 | .TP | |
62 | .B \-\-print\-file\-name | |
63 | Precede each symbol by the name of the input file where it was found, | |
64 | rather than identifying the input file once only before all of its | |
65 | symbols. | |
66 | ||
67 | .TP | |
68 | .B \-a | |
69 | .TP | |
70 | .B \-\-debug\-syms | |
71 | Display debugger-only symbols; normally these are not listed. | |
72 | ||
73 | .TP | |
74 | .B \-B | |
75 | The same as | |
76 | .B \-\-format=bsd | |
77 | (for compatibility with the MIPS \fBnm\fP). | |
78 | ||
79 | .TP | |
80 | .B \-C | |
81 | .TP | |
82 | .B \-\-demangle | |
83 | Decode (\fIdemangle\fP) low-level symbol names into user-level names. | |
84 | Besides removing any initial underscore prepended by the system, this | |
85 | makes C++ function names readable. | |
86 | ||
87 | .TP | |
88 | .B \-D | |
89 | .TP | |
90 | .B \-\-dynamic | |
91 | Display the dynamic symbols rather than the normal symbols. This is | |
92 | only meaningful for dynamic objects, such as certain types of shared | |
93 | libraries. | |
94 | ||
95 | .TP | |
96 | .B "\-f \fIformat" | |
97 | Use the output format \fIformat\fP, which can be ``bsd'', | |
98 | ``sysv'', or ``posix''. The default is ``bsd''. | |
99 | Only the first character of \fIformat\fP is significant; it can be | |
100 | either upper or lower case. | |
101 | ||
102 | .TP | |
103 | .B \-g | |
104 | .TP | |
105 | .B \-\-extern\-only | |
106 | Display only external symbols. | |
107 | ||
108 | .TP | |
109 | .B \-n | |
110 | .TP | |
111 | .B \-v | |
112 | .TP | |
113 | .B \-\-numeric\-sort | |
114 | Sort symbols numerically by their addresses, not alphabetically by their | |
115 | names. | |
116 | ||
117 | .TP | |
118 | .B \-p | |
119 | .TP | |
120 | .B \-\-no\-sort | |
121 | Don't bother to sort the symbols in any order; just print them in the | |
122 | order encountered. | |
123 | ||
124 | .TP | |
125 | .B \-P | |
126 | .TP | |
127 | .B \-\-portability | |
128 | Use the POSIX.2 standard output format instead of the default format. | |
129 | Equivalent to ``\-f posix''. | |
130 | ||
131 | .TP | |
132 | .B \-s | |
133 | .TP | |
134 | .B \-\-print\-armap | |
135 | When listing symbols from archive members, include the index: a mapping | |
136 | (stored in the archive by \c | |
137 | .B ar\c | |
138 | \& or \c | |
139 | .B ranlib\c | |
140 | \&) of what modules | |
141 | contain definitions for what names. | |
142 | ||
143 | .TP | |
144 | .B \-r | |
145 | .TP | |
146 | .B \-\-reverse\-sort | |
147 | Reverse the sense of the sort (whether numeric or alphabetic); let the | |
148 | last come first. | |
149 | ||
150 | .TP | |
151 | .B \-\-size\-sort | |
152 | Sort symbols by size. The size is computed as the difference between | |
153 | the value of the symbol and the value of the symbol with the next higher | |
154 | value. The size of the symbol is printed, rather than the value. | |
155 | ||
156 | .TP | |
157 | .B "\-t \fIradix" | |
158 | .TP | |
159 | .B "\-\-radix=\fIradix" | |
160 | Use \fIradix\fP as the radix for printing the symbol values. It must be | |
161 | ``d'' for decimal, ``o'' for octal, or ``x'' for hexadecimal. | |
162 | ||
163 | .TP | |
164 | .BI "\-\-target=" "bfdname" | |
165 | Specify an object code format other than your system's default format. | |
166 | See | |
167 | .BR objdump ( 1 ), | |
168 | for information on listing available formats. | |
169 | ||
170 | .TP | |
171 | .B \-u | |
172 | .TP | |
173 | .B \-\-undefined\-only | |
174 | Display only undefined symbols (those external to each object file). | |
175 | ||
176 | .TP | |
177 | .B \-l | |
178 | .TP | |
179 | .B \-\-line\-numbers | |
180 | For each symbol, use debugging information to try to find a filename and | |
181 | line number. For a defined symbol, look for the line number of the | |
182 | address of the symbol. For an undefined symbol, look for the line | |
183 | number of a relocation entry which refers to the symbol. If line number | |
184 | information can be found, print it after the other symbol information. | |
185 | ||
186 | .TP | |
187 | .B \-V | |
188 | .TP | |
189 | .B \-\-version | |
190 | Show the version number of | |
191 | .B nm | |
192 | and exit. | |
193 | ||
194 | .TP | |
195 | .B \-\-help | |
196 | Show a summary of the options to | |
197 | .B nm | |
198 | and exit. | |
199 | ||
